Abstract
We present the catalogue and basic properties of sources in AS2UDS, an 870-μm continuum
survey with the Atacama Large Millimetre/sub-millimetre Array (ALMA) of 716 single-dish
sub-millimetre sources detected in the UKIDSS/UDS field by the SCUBA-2 Cosmology
Legacy Survey. In our sensitive ALMA follow-up observations, we detect 708 sub-millimetre
galaxies (SMGs) at >4.3σ significance across the ∼1◦-diameter field. We combine our precise
ALMA positions with the extensive multiwavelength coverage in the UDS field which yields
spectral energy distributions for our SMGs and a median redshift of zphot = 2.61 ± 0.09.
This large sample reveals a statistically significant trend of increasing sub-millimetre flux with
redshift suggestive of galaxy downsizing. 101 ALMA maps do not show a > 4.3σ SMG, but
we demonstrate from stacking Herschel SPIRE observations at these positions, that the vast
majority of these blank maps correspond to real single-dish sub-millimetre sources. We further
show that these blank maps contain an excess of galaxies at zphot = 1.5–4 compared to random
fields, similar to the redshift range of the ALMA-detected SMGs. In addition, we combine
X-ray and mid-infrared active galaxy nuclei activity (AGN) indicators to yield a likely range
for the AGN fraction of 8–28 per cent in our sample. Finally, we compare the redshifts of
this population of high-redshift, strongly star-forming galaxies with the inferred formation
redshifts of massive, passive galaxies being found out to z ∼ 2, finding reasonable agreement
– in support of an evolutionary connection between these two classes of massive galaxy
